The Bible Wine Question. the Answer to the 'unanswerable': Or an Exposure of the Fallacies of Three Irish Advocates, Professors Watts, Wallace, and Mu

In this insightful and provocative book, Frederic Richard Lees takes on one of the most contentious debates in biblical scholarship: the question of whether wine in the Bible refers exclusively to fermented grape juice or whether it can include other alcoholic beverages. He provides a thorough analysis of the arguments on both sides of the debate and concludes with a compelling case for the traditional view of wine in the Bible. This book is an essential resource for anyone interested in biblical studies or the history of alcohol in religious contexts.
